Perkasa Malaysia (Perkasa) has proposed the establishment of the National Council of Islamic Brotherhood (Muin) to enable UMNO and PAS to find solutions on issues related to Islam and the monarchy.

Its president Datuk Ibrahim Ali said Muin can be a joint UMNO-PAS body to discuss issues pertaining to the interests of the Malays and Islam without involving politics.

"Perkasa as a non-governmental organisation (NGO) that has no political interests wants Muin to be a place for UMNO and PAS to address several issues related to Islam and the monarchy," he told reporters after opening Perkasa Kuala Terengganu's Special General Meeting here, Friday.

According to him, the proposed establishment of Muin had been submitted to PAS president Abdul Hadi Awang three weeks ago, and the party was willing to look into it.
